#0d4d94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d4d94 is composed of 5.1% red, 30.2%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.2% cyan, 48%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 211.6 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 31.6%. #0d4d94 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a9aff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#0d4d94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d4d94 has RGB values of R:13, G:77,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 871828.

Shades and Tints of #0d4d94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#f1f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d4d94
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b5056 is the less saturated color, while #014ca0 is the most saturated one.
